## Pros
- Easy plug-in operation with analog temperature control.
- Three chrome-coated racks provide ample cooking space.
- Can smoke up to 3 chickens, 2 turkeys, 3 racks of ribs, or 3 pork butts.
- Produces competition-ready results without the hassle of charcoal or propane.
- Side wood chip loader allows you to add chips without opening the smoker door.
- Removable drip tray for easy cleaning.
- Consistent performance according to user experiences.

## Cons
- Analog temperature control can be less precise.
- Limited to three smoking racks, which might be insufficient for larger gatherings.
- Some users may prefer digital temperature control for better accuracy.
- Requires an external power source, limiting its use in certain outdoor scenarios.

## Bottom Line

The Masterbuilt 30-inch Electric Vertical BBQ Smoker is a solid choice for those looking to achieve excellent smoking results with minimal effort. Its user-friendly design, ample cooking capacity, and convenient features make it an attractive option for both beginners and seasoned smokers. However, if you prefer digital temperature control or need more cooking space, you might want to consider other options.
